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
067357 572 56 07 75522622547
214017748 10 1995833
214017748 10 1995833
98 951964741 65 930 794735338
All about undefined
Interested in learning more?
214017748 10 1995833
98 951964741 65 930 794735338
See more
90 94662 91951
015654 14629308 811476
See more
2414937 1091483474 71623938897
352 746520 81209958 0664335
See more